NAME

sc::canonical_aabb - If the shell loop structure has 2 fold symmetry between the first two indices and a 2 fold symmetry between the last two indices, then this should be used as the template argument to GPetite4.

SYNOPSIS

#include <gpetite.h>

Public Member Functions

canonical_aabb (const Ref< GaussianBasisSet > bi, const Ref< GaussianBasisSet > bj, const Ref< GaussianBasisSet > bk, const Ref< GaussianBasisSet > bl)
sc_int_least64_t offset (int i, int j, int k, int l)

Detailed Description

If the shell loop structure has 2 fold symmetry between the first two indices and a 2 fold symmetry between the last two indices, then this should be used as the template argument to GPetite4.
